Discover our Landmarks, History & Art Projects

Uncover our rich history, unique landmarks and diverse art projects that dot the landscape of Kingston SE. Take a self-guided or follow the heritage trail throughout the town. Visit the historical Cape Jaffa Lighthouse, standing tall as a symbol of the community's maritime heritage followed by a tour of the Kingston SE National Trust Museum. For art enthusiasts, don't miss the Sundial of Human Involvement, an intriguing timepiece upon which your shadow is cast from a central analemma (a solar chart) telling you the time of day. Be sure to also check out 'Wind Dance', which is an Augmented Reality Mural that offers a fascinating blend of technology and creativity, The 'Lifestyle of Friendship', which is a giant wall mosaic along with several other wall murals, sculptures and mosaics bringing our town's stories to life.

For the lovers of wine, experience the hospitality of Mount Benson Wine Region. Known for its rich loam-based terra rossa soil over limestone, the region produces award-winning wines of exceptional quality. Stay for a grazing platter and a game of Finska as you take in the surroundings.
